X-Rite Announces Third Quarter 2010 Financial Results

Kentwood-based X-Rite Inc. (Nasdaq: XRIT) reported a much smaller net loss on a sales increase for the third fiscal quarter and nine months ended Oct. 2.

The loss for the quarter was $100,000 or less than a penny a share, vs. a loss of $9 million or 12 cents a share in the year-ago quarter. For the nine months, the loss was $300,000 or less than a penny a share, vs. a loss of $25.3 million or 33 cents a share a year earlier.

Third quarter sales of $55.4 million were up $9.8 million, or 21 percent, from $45.6 million a year earlier. The company was able to pay down debt of $19.2 million for the quarter and $36.2 million for the year to date.

For the nine months, the loss was $300,000 or less than a penny a share, compared to a loss of $25.3 million or 33 cents a share in the first nine months of the prior fiscal year. Sales were $163.7 million, up from $141.6 million in the same nine months of the prior fiscal year.

"As our company's revenue and profitability improve, we continue to leverage our financial performance into an improved capital structure," said CFO Rajesh K. Shah. "The paydown of our Second Lien Credit Facility, which carried an interest rate of 14.375 percent, will result in estimated annual cash savings of $2.8 million."

CEO Thomas Vacchiano said he was particularly proud of 29.3 percent sales growth in Europe in the third quarter, and added: "The continued improvement in revenue and profitability are a result of the company's initiatives as well as improved market conditions. We believe that fourth quarter 2010 sales growth will be in the double digits compared to the fourth quarter of last year. Looking ahead to 2011, while economic conditions remain unclear, we are enthusiastic about the potential for attractive adoption rates of our new products into existing and new markets."

X-Rite develops, manufactures, markets and supports innovative color solutions through measurement systems, software, color standards and services. X-Rite serves a range of industries, including printing, packaging, photography, graphic design, video, automotive, paints, plastics, textiles, dental and medical.
